Metering and Monitoring
Metering
Peak demand metering values are stored to nonvolatile memory four times per
day and within one minute of the peak demand metering values being reset.
Demand metering is stored in volatile memory only, and the data will be lost
when power to the relay is removed.
Harmonic Metering
The harmonic metering function in the SEL-787 reports the current and voltage
harmonics through the fifth harmonic and the total harmonic distortion percentage
(THD %). Table 5.8 shows the harmonic values reported. Figure 5.14 provides
an example of the METER H (Harmonic) command report.
